Bold, bipartisan centred planning is key to ensuring New Zealand doesn't succumb to the effects of a dwindling population and economic growth.

A new BusinessNZ report's calling for a cross-party vision and long-term goals to strengthen the country by 2050.

It notes a labour shortage of at least a quarter of a million is expected before then, and there's also a one in four chance the population doesn't grow.

Advocacy Director Catherine Beard says businesses are sick of political u-turns and flip-flops.

She told Mike Hosking we’re currently stumbling towards the future in a blindfolded fashion, and the report is designed to get everyone to think outside of the box.
